Name Cod Veracruz-Style
Number of People 4
List of Ingredients 2 T. flour
1/4 tsp each salt and pepper
4 (3/4\\" thick) pieces cod fillet (6 oz. each)
1 1/2 T. olive oil (prefer extra-virgin)
1 medium onion, thinly sliced
1 tsp. minced garlic
14.5 oz can diced tomatoes with green chiles
1/2 cup water
1/3 cup pimiento-stuffed green olives, sliced
1 T. capers, rinsed
1/2 tsp. dried oregano
Garnish: parsley, optional
Description Mix flour, salt and pepper on sheet of wax paper; add fish and turn to coat.

Heat 1 T. oil in a large nonstick skillet. Add cod and cook over medium-high heat, turning once, for 5 to 7 minutes until golden and just cooked through. Remove to a platter; cover to keep warm.

Heat remaining 1/2 T. oil in skillet. Add onion and saute over medium-high heat 3 minutes, or until fragrant. Stir in remaining ingredients, bring to a boil, reduce heat and simmer 2 minutes to develop flavors. Spoon over fish.
Time 35 minutes
Difficulty (1-5) 1
Notes Per serving: 247 calories, 32 g protein, 11 g. carbohydrates, 3 g. fiber, 8 g fat (1 g saturated), 73 mg cholesterol, 1000 mg sodium.
